In this double header video review for Production Expert, Dan & James thoroughly test a couple of Focusrite's new USB Clarett audio interfaces. In this review, we test the Clarett 2Pre and 8Pre. Watch the video to discover what we think about these interfaces and to hear both interfaces in action in a short full band recording session.
Focusrite says "Clarett lays down the challenge to interfaces twice the price." That's true in many ways, the Claretts really do sound and perform brilliantly. All the interfaces in the Clarett range are pricing in what we consider to be in the affordable price bracket but there's more to these interfaces than first meets the eye. The pres in the Clarett range are “Air” enabled, Air is an analogue model based on the classic transformer-based Focusrite ISA mic pre, and we like those units a lot. All the Clarett interfaces deliver an expensive sound for relatively low cost. ADAT provides users with some future proofing, say one day you need more I/O for drum recording? No problem.
The range offers plenty of options that include a variety of different I/O count. Prices start at a very reasonable £359 for the 2Pre.

I think there is a bit of confusion about USB-C in this video. Usb-c is only physical shape of the connector (that is the "rounded" one). An USB-C cable can be of different *protocols* , such as USB 2.0, 3.0, 3.1, 3.1 second generation, or even Thunderbolt. So, what protocol these interfaces are compatible to? If it is Usb 3.0 and above would be nice, maybe can contribute to a better RTL.

@@brandondithberry Those figures are very incorrect. USB-C is based on USB3 and has a max speed of 10 gbs. Thunderbolt 2 is 20gb/s, and Thunderbolt 3 is 40gb/s. Thunderbolt 3 and USB-C, though they share the same bus, are NOT the same. A thunderbolt 3 (or 2 with a 3 adapter) device will NOT work on a USB-C bus, but a USB-C device WILL work on a Thunderbolt 3 bus. Thunderbolt is a superior technology to USB. My Windows machine is a beast of a machine and has a couple on board USB-C buses. The Clarett USB would work in it. My Thunderbolt 2 Clarett does not even with the adapter. That has nothing to do with Windows, it's a hardware limitation. Thunderbolt buses on a Windows machine would be so rare, it's no wonder they wouldn't support it well if at all.
